The Examination Process
The French driving license test includes two primary parts: the theoretical test and the practical driving test. Here's a breakdown of each phase:
1. Theoretical Test (Le Code de la Route)
The theoretical part of the driving test is developed to assess your knowledge of French road rules and guidelines.
- Format: The test includes 40 multiple-choice questions.
- Passing Score: You must get a minimum of 35 questions correct to pass.

As soon as the theoretical test is passed, candidates can set up the practical driving test.
- Duration: Typically lasts around 30-40 minutes.
- Format: The driving test examines various maneuvers, consisting of parking, lane changes, and adherence to traffic laws.
- Scoring: The examiner will evaluate your performance based on a list of particular criteria, and minor offenses may still lead to passing if overall performance is satisfying.

2. Can I drive in France with a foreign driving license?
Yes, but guidelines differ based upon your country of origin. EU licenses are valid, whereas non-EU licenses might require to be exchanged for a French license after one year of residency.
3. What if I fail the driving test?
If you fail the driving test, you can retake it after a waiting duration, which can differ from a couple of days to a number of months, depending on your specific circumstances.
